Colored pencils are excellent for capturing the fine details of the ruff and garment textures. Fine-tip markers can be used for crisp lines and small areas. For larger sections of clothing, brush markers or watercolors can provide smooth, even coverage.
Start with the largest areas of the clothing using light, even pressure. Use a limited palette of 3-4 colors to keep it simple. Focus on staying within the lines to define the garment shapes. Take breaks to maintain focus and prevent hand fatigue.
Experiment with layering multiple shades to create realistic folds and shadows on the fabric. Use cross-hatching or stippling for texture on the ruff and beard. Apply subtle blending for smooth transitions on the skin. Consider adding fine details to the buttons and shoe laces.
